JavaScript における Break と continue の違い

break ステートメントと continue ステートメント


Break ステートメント

  • 説明: Break ステートメント。さまざまなループを無条件に終了 (ループを終了) し、切り替えるために使用されます。

  • 注: 通常、break ステートメントの前に条件判断を追加する必要があります。言い換えれば、条件が成立するとループは終了します。


continue ステートメント

  • 説明: このループを終了し、次のループを開始します。続行後のコードは実行されなくなります。

  • 注: 通常、Continue ステートメントの前に条件判断を追加する必要があります。

<!DOCTYPE HTML>
<html>
    <head>
        <meta http-equiv="Content-Type" content="text/html; charset=utf-8">
        <title>php.cn</title>
        <script>
            var sum = 0; 
            for(var i=1;i<=10;i++){
                if(i==6){
                    break;
                   // continue;
                }
            document.write(i+"  ");   
            }
           
        </script>
    </head>
    <body>
    </body>
</html>

注: まず結果を観察し、次に Break をコメントアウトし、代わりに continue を使用して、再度結果を観察します。条件が満たされると、break がループから直接飛び出し、実行されなくなることがわかります。ループ操作ではなく、 continue を使用します。条件が満たされた場合は、現在のループから抜け出して次のループに入ります

学び続ける
||
<!DOCTYPE HTML> <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"> <title>php.cn</title> <script> var sum = 0; for(var i=1;i<=10;i++){ if(i==6){ break; // continue; } document.write(i+" "); } </script> </head> <body> </body> </html>
  • おすすめコース
  • コースウェアのダウンロード
現時点ではコースウェアはダウンロードできません。現在スタッフが整理中です。今後もこのコースにもっと注目してください〜